Em julho de 1991, nove esqueletos foram exumados de uma cova rasa perto de Ekaterinburg, na Sibéria, a pouca distância do infame porão onde o último czar e sua família foram assassinados setenta e três anos antes. Mas seriam aqueles os ossos dos Romanov? E se fossem, descobertos após mais de sete décadas, onde estariam os ossos dos dois mais jovens, supostamente mortos junto com a família? Os Romanov: o fim da dinastia traz as respostas, contando os horripilantes momentos do massacre, revelando a culpa e a dissimulação de Lênin e seus comparsas, e relatando em detalhes dramáticos e cheios de suspense as bem-sucedidas tentativas para descobrir a verdade na Rússia pós-comunista. Este livro singular, escrito à maneira de uma história de detetives por Robert K. Massie, historiador e ganhador do Prêmio Pulitzer de literatura, traz um panorama vívido povoado por figuras contemporâneas, a começar por dois investigadores russos que, enfrentando tremendas adversidades, acabam encontrando o lugar secreto em que foram enterrados os corpos da família imperial russa. Aqui são relatados os papéis fundamentais do secretário de Estado dos Estados Unidos, James Baker, do presidente da Rússia, Boris Yeltsin, e do príncipe Philip da Inglaterra. Uma acirrada disputa entre uma equipe de cientistas russos e outra de norte-americanos, que inclui o dr. William Maples e Michael Baden, além de ferrenhos antagonistas com alta formação em ciências forenses cujas descobertas, somadas às de cientistas especializados em pesquisas de DNA na Rússia, Estados Unidos e Inglaterra, contribuíram para solucionar o mistério. A falta de dois esqueletos na cova comum deu margem ao aparecimento de vários reivindicantes ao trono da Rússia. Seria Anna Anderson, citada e famosa durante mais de sessenta anos em notícias de jornal, livros e filmes, a grã-duquesa Anastácia? Se não era a grã-duquesa, quem era ela?

His book is a fast-paced account of the last sixteen months of the tsar’s life; brief, sharp, but laced with well-judged feeling for the dramas of the time.’ Catherine Merridale, Observer In March 1917, Nicholas II, the last Tsar of All the Russias, abdicated and the dynasty that had ruled an empire for three hundred years was forced from power by revolution. In this masterful and forensic study, Robert Service examines the last year Nicholas's reign and the months between that momentous abdication and his death, with his family, in Ekaterinburg in July 1918. Drawing on the Tsar's own diaries and other hitherto unexamined contemporary records, The Last of the Tsars reveals a man who was almost entirely out of his depth, perhaps even willfully so. It is also a compelling account of the social, economic and political foment in Russia in the aftermath of Alexander Kerensky's February Revolution, the Bolshevik seizure of power in October 1917 and the beginnings of Lenin's Soviet republic.

Os Romanov foram a mais bem-sucedida dinastia dos tempos modernos. Como foi possível uma família transformar um reino débil e arruinado, devido à guerra civil, no maior império do mundo? E como deitaram tudo a perder? Esta é a história de vinte czares e czarinas, alguns tocados pelo génio, outros pela loucura, mas todos inspirados pela sagrada autocracia e ambição imperial. Esta arrebatadora narrativa revela de forma magistral a família Romanov - o seu mundo secreto de poder ilimitado, a implacável construção de um império, ensombrado por conspirações palacianas, rivalidades familiares, assassinatos, decadência e excessos sexuais, a influência dos cortesãos, aventureiros, revolucionários e poetas. É apresentado um vasto painel de figuras desde Ivan, o Terrível, a Tolstoy, da rainha Vitória a Lenine, de Pedro, o Grande, a Catarina, a Grande. Baseado numa aprofundada pesquisa de arquivos a que nunca tinha havido acesso, esta é uma obra fascinante e indispensável para conhecer a história empolgante de triunfo e de tragédia, de amor e de morte, de uma família e de um imenso país - um estudo universal do poder e um retrato essencial do império que define a Rússia atual. Você gosta de sua história servida com um lado dramático? Então você precisa conhecer os Romanov. Os 300 anos em que esta dinastia familiar governou a Rússia estão repletos de intrigas, golpes, revoluções, assassinatos e batalhas. Drama à parte, os Romanov também foram uma das famílias mais poderosas e influentes da Europa. Eles transformaram a Rússia de um remanso paroquial cheio de conflitos em um império que, em seu auge, era um sexto da massa terrestre do mundo. E então eles perderam tudo! Da corte moscovita do czar Miguel I ao monge louco Rasputin e aos movimentos da revolução, a história dos Romanov é verdadeiramente épica!

The Russian Great Reforms of the 1860s were the last major modernizing effort by the Romanov dynasty. From 1855 to 1861, Grand Duchess Elena, born Princess Charlotte of Württemberg (1807-1873), acted as the spokeswoman for the reform-minded circles of Russian society, bringing before her nephew Emperor Alexander II a group of civic-minded experts who formed the core of the committee that prepared the greatest and most complex of the reforms, the abolition of serfdom in Russia. The Grand Duchess’s involvement in these crucial events in Russian history highlights the considerable influence aristocratic women had in Russian society, quite unlike women of the same class and status in Western Europe. A study of the Grand Duchess Elena of Russia offers a new understanding of Russian and international events of the time, the Romanovs’ role in them, the degree of autonomy enjoyed by high-born women in Russia and the ways in which new ideas gained ground in the nineteenth-century Russian empire. Based on abundant and largely unused archival sources, published documents and literature of the period in French, Russian, German, Italian and English, this is the first book about Grand Duchess Elena and it expertly interweaves the story of a woman’s life with that of Imperial Russian high politics.

They were the Princess Dianas of their day—perhaps the most photographed and talked about young royals of the early twentieth century. The four captivating Russian Grand Duchesses—Olga, Tatiana, Maria and Anastasia Romanov—were much admired for their happy dispositions, their looks, the clothes they wore and their privileged lifestyle. Over the years, the story of the four Romanov sisters and their tragic end in a basement at Ekaterinburg in 1918 has clouded our view of them, leading to a mass of sentimental and idealized hagiography. With this treasure trove of diaries and letters from the grand duchesses to their friends and family, we learn that they were intelligent, sensitive and perceptive witnesses to the dark turmoil within their immediate family and the ominous approach of the Russian Revolution, the nightmare that would sweep their world away, and them along with it. The Romanov Sisters sets out to capture the joy as well as the insecurities and poignancy of those young lives against the backdrop of the dying days of late Imperial Russia, World War I and the Russian Revolution. Helen Rappaport aims to present a new and challenging take on the story, drawing extensively on previously unseen or unpublished letters, diaries and archival sources, as well as private collections. On 17 July 1918, four young women walked down into the cellar of a house in Ekaterinburg. The eldest was twenty-two, the youngest only seventeen. Together with their parents and their thirteen-year-old brother, they were all brutally murdered. Their crime: to be the daughters of the last Tsar and Tsaritsa of All the Russias. In Four Sisters acclaimed biographer Helen Rappaport offers readers the most authoritative account yet of the Grand Duchesses Olga, Tatiana, Maria and Anastasia. Drawing on their own letters and diaries, she paints a vivid picture of their lives in the dying days of the Romanov dynasty. We see, almost for the first time, their journey from a childhood of enormous privilege, throughout which they led a very sheltered and largely simple life, to young womanhood – their first romantic crushes, their hopes and dreams, the difficulty of coping with a mother who was a chronic invalid and a haemophiliac brother, and, latterly, the trauma of the revolution and its terrible consequences. Compellingly readable, meticulously researched and deeply moving, Four Sisters gives these young women a voice, and allows their story to resonate for readers almost a century after their death. Paris has always been a city of cultural excellence, fine wine and food, and the latest fashions. But it has also been a place of refuge for those fleeing persecution, never more so than before and after the Russian Revolution and the fall of the Romanov dynasty. For years, Russian aristocrats had enjoyed all that Belle Époque Paris had to offer, spending lavishly when they visited. It was a place of artistic experimentation, such as Diaghilev’s Ballets Russes. But the brutality of the Bolshevik takeover forced Russians of all types to flee their homeland, sometimes leaving with only the clothes on their backs. Arriving in Paris, former princes could be seen driving taxicabs, while their wives who could sew worked for the fashion houses, their unique Russian style serving as inspiration for designers like Coco Chanel. Talented intellectuals, artists, poets, philosophers, and writers struggled in exile, eking out a living at menial jobs. Some, like Bunin, Chagall and Stravinsky, encountered great success in the same Paris that welcomed Americans like Fitzgerald and Hemingway. Political activists sought to overthrow the Bolshevik regime from afar, while double agents from both sides plotted espionage and assassination. Others became trapped in a cycle of poverty and their all-consuming homesickness for Russia, the homeland they had been forced to abandon. This is their story.
